#813544 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#813544 is composed of 50.6% red, 20.8%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.9% magenta, 47.3%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 348.2 degrees, a saturation of 41.8% and a lightness of 35.7%. #813544 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6a88 with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#813544

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040202 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#813544

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5859 is the less saturated color, while #b20426 is the most saturated one.
